What is the KEO 100° countersink used for?
The KEO 100° countersink is used for creating chamfered holes in metal, plastic, or wood, typically to recess screw heads flush with the surface. Its three-flute design provides smooth cutting and reduced chatter, making it suitable for general-purpose deburring and countersinking in industrial machining and fabrication.
What are the specifications of the KEO 917-001-018 countersink?
The KEO 917-001-018 is a 100° countersink with three flutes, a 1/2 in body diameter, and TiN-coated carbide construction. The TiN coating enhances wear resistance and extends tool life when cutting ferrous and non-ferrous materials. It is designed for general-purpose countersinking operations.

How to select the right KEO countersink for your application?
Select a KEO countersink based on the required chamfer angle (e.g., 100° for flat-head screws), body diameter matching the hole size, and material compatibility. For hard metals, choose TiN-coated carbide like the 917-001-018 for longer tool life. Always match flute count to material type for optimal chip evacuation.
